Hanoi invests more than 87 billion VND to renovate the reservoir in Ba Vi district

The Hanoi People's Committee has just issued Decision No. 3212/QD-UBND approving the project to renovate and repair Meo Gu reservoir in Ba Vi district with a total investment of up to 87.1 billion VND from the city budget.

The project is implemented in the period of 2025 - 2027 to ensure the reservoir operates safely and effectively, serving the irrigation water needs for 175 hectares of cultivated land in two communes: Son Da, Thuan My in Ba Vi district (now Cam Da commune, Hanoi ) . In addition, the project also contributes to flood prevention for the downstream area and improves the landscape and environment of the area around the lake.

The project will carry out many important items to renovate Meo Gu reservoir. The main works include renovating the main dam, repairing the dam slope and waterproofing, rebuilding the water intake, renovating the spillway, and dredging the reservoir to ensure that the water flow is not blocked. One of the important stages is to renovate the post-spillway canal and the main irrigation canal, about 1.88 km long, to ensure effective water supply for agricultural production.

The project also includes the construction of a Level IV management building and a comprehensive monitoring and surveillance system to monitor the reservoir’s performance and ensure long-term safety. These improvements will enhance the reservoir’s operational capacity, reduce flood risks, and provide long-term benefits to local residents.

The Meo Gu Reservoir has a design capacity of 1.089 million m³. Currently, the earth dam consists of a 400 m long line, but the dam crest elevation does not meet the required standards according to current standards. The upstream slope is paved with stone, but has seriously collapsed. The downstream slope of the dam has water seepage outside the main dam at the position from K0+50 to K0+200 when the reservoir water level exceeds the positive elevation of 28 m. The drainage culvert, after many years of use, has been eroded on the surface and pitting has appeared on the concrete surface.
